VMware Security Advisory<br>
<br>
Advisory ID: VMSA-2018-0017<br>
Severity: Important<br>
Synopsis: VMware Tools update addresses an out-of-bounds read<br>
vulnerability<br>
Issue date: 2018-07-12<br>
Updated on: 2018-07-12 (Initial Advisory)<br>
CVE number: CVE-2018-6969<br>
<br>
<br>
1. Summary<br>
<br>
VMware Tools update addresses an out-of-bounds read vulnerability<br>
<br>
2. Relevant Releases<br>
<br>
VMware Tools<br>
<br>
3. Problem Description<br>
<br>
VMware Tools HGFS out-of-bounds read vulnerability<br>
<br>
VMware Tools contains an out-of-bounds read vulnerability in HGFS.<br>
Successful exploitation of this issue may lead to information<br>
disclosure or may allow attackers to escalate their privileges on<br>
guest VMs.<br>
<br>
Note: In order to be able to exploit this issue, file sharing must<br>
be enabled.<br>
<br>
VMware would like to thank Anurudh for reporting this issue to us.<br>
<br>
The Common Vulnerabilities and Exposures project (cve.mitre.org) has<br>
assigned the identifier CVE-2018-6969 to this issue.<br>
<br>
Column 5 of the following table lists the action required to<br>
remediate the vulnerability in each release, if a solution is<br>
available.<br>
<br>
VMware Product Running Replace with/ Mitigation/<br>
Product Version on Severity Apply patch Workaround<br>
=========== ============ ======= ======== ============= ==========<br>
VMware Tools 10.x & prior Windows Important 10.3.0* None<br>
<br>
* VMware Tools must be updated to 10.3.0 for each Windows VM to resolve<br>
CVE-2018-6969. <br>
